Canada Mobile Front Haul Market Overview
As per MRFR analysis, the Canada Mobile Front Haul Market Size was estimated at 53.38 (USD Million) in 2023.The Canada Mobile Front Haul Market is expected to grow from 60.96(USD Million) in 2024 to 262.93 (USD Million) by 2035. The Canada Mobile Front Haul Market CAGR (growth rate) is expected to be around 14.211% during the forecast period (2025 - 2035).

Canada Mobile Front Haul Market Drivers
Growing Demand for High-Speed Internet Connectivity
In Canada, the demand for high-speed internet connectivity is surging due to the increasing reliance on digital services in both personal and professional domains. The Canadian Radio-television and Telecommunications Commission (CRTC) reported that as of 2021, approximately 98% of Canadian households had access to high-speed internet, reflecting a substantial increase from 2016.Â
This growing connectivity requirement fuels the need for improved mobile front haul infrastructure to support expanded network capacity and efficiency.Established telecommunications companies, including Bell Canada and Rogers Communications, are heavily investing in their network upgrades and expansions to meet this high consumer demand, thereby driving growth in the Canada Mobile Front Haul Market. The transformation towards 5G technologies further intensifies this growth, as evidenced by the Canadian government's public funding models aimed at enhancing rural high-speed access, potentially establishing a significant push for mobile front haul solutions.
Expansion of 5G Rollout
The transition to 5G technology in Canada is a pivotal driver of the Mobile Front Haul Market. The Government of Canada has set ambitious targets for 5G deployment, aiming to ensure that 90% of Canadians have access to this advanced network by 2026.Â
Telecom giants such as Telus and Shaw Communications are already engaged in strategic investments to facilitate this technology transition, which directly influences the demand for efficient mobile front haul solutions.According to estimates by the Canadian Wireless Telecommunications Association (CWTA), the 5G rollout could contribute an additional CAD 150 billion to the country's economy by 2026, underscoring the necessity for robust front haul infrastructure to meet this future demand.

Mobile Front Haul Market Type Insights
The Canada Mobile Front Haul Market, particularly within the Type segment, showcases a robust development trajectory driven by the increasing demand for efficient data transmission and network management solutions. This segment can be primarily divided into two key types, namely Cloud Radio Access Network (Cloud RAN) and Centralized Radio Access Network (Centralized RAN). Cloud RAN has gained prominence as it enables virtualization of the radio access components, leading to more flexible and scalable network architectures.Â
This distinct advantage is particularly relevant in Canada, where the geographical vastness and diverse population distribution necessitate an adaptable solution for mobile communication.Additionally, Cloud RAN contributes to cost reductions and increased operational efficiencies, making it a favorable choice for mobile operators in the region.Â
On the other hand, Centralized RAN offers enhanced performance through improved interference management and network optimization. This model consolidates various network operations, leading to reduced energy consumption and better resource management. Mobile Front Haul Market Network Insights
The Canada Mobile Front Haul Market within the Network segment has been experiencing notable growth, fueled by the increasing demand for robust mobile connectivity and evolving 5G technologies. Key drivers of this advancement include the necessity for enhanced bandwidth, low latency, and the expansion of data centers across urban areas in Canada, which significantly improves network efficiency. Within the Network segment, technologies such as Passive Wavelength Division Multiplexing (WDM), Ethernet, and Active WDM are pivotal.Â
Passive WDM is essential for allowing multiple signals over a single optical fiber without the need for expensive electronic devices, which makes it a cost-effective solution for network operators.Ethernet is widely adopted due to its simplicity and compatibility across various devices, inherently making it a preferred choice for many telecommunications companies in the region. Active WDM, on the other hand, holds significant importance as it can amplify and efficiently manage long-distance transmission, making it suitable for densely populated urban areas and increasing network resiliency.Â

Canada Mobile Front Haul Market Developments
The Canada Mobile Front Haul Market has seen significant developments recently, particularly with companies like Telus, Rogers Communications, and Bell Canada leading the charge in innovative network solutions. In September 2023, Telus announced a partnership with Cisco Systems to enhance their mobile network infrastructure, focusing on improved connectivity and capacity.Â
Similarly, Rogers Communications and Ericsson have been collaborating to expand 5G coverage across urban and rural regions, thereby boosting the mobile front haul capabilities.In the realm of mergers and acquisitions, ZTE Corporation completed the acquisition of a controlling stake in Edgewater Networks in July 2023, aiming to enhance itspresence in the Canadian market.Â
Moreover, in recent years, from 2021 to 2023, companies such as Nokia and Ciena have invested heavily in the development of optical networks, indicating a growing trend toward advanced Optical Transport Networks in the market.
